The History of the Rolex Datejust

1945: The Birth of the Datejust

Launched in 1945, the Rolex Datejust was groundbreaking as the first self-winding chronometer wristwatch to feature a date function displayed through a window at 3 o’clock. This innovation was a game-changer, setting a new standard in horology. The watch was introduced during the brand’s 40th anniversary and quickly gained popularity.

Evolution Through the Decades

The Datejust has undergone several transformations since its initial launch. In the 1950s and 1960s, it became known for its versatility, appealing to both men and women. By the 1970s, Rolex started to introduce variations in size and style, including the introduction of the 36mm model, which became the classic size for the Datejust.

In the 2000s, the 41mm model was introduced, catering to a contemporary audience that preferred larger watches. This evolution reflects not only changing fashion trends but also the brand’s commitment to innovation while maintaining its classic aesthetic.

Bezel Types

The bezel of the Datejust can significantly influence its aesthetic. The most common types include:

  • Fluted Bezel: A signature feature of the Datejust, adding texture and elegance.
  • Smooth Bezel: Offers a more understated and modern look.
  • Diamond Bezel: Fully iced-out bezels, often featuring diamonds, elevate the luxury factor, making the piece a statement of wealth and style.

Iconic Features

The Datejust boasts several iconic features that set it apart from other luxury watches:

  • Cyclops Lens: The magnifying lens over the date window is a hallmark of Rolex, enhancing readability.
  • Oyster Case: The Datejust is housed in a robust Oyster case, providing waterproof protection and durability.
  • Self-Winding Movement: Powered by Rolex’s in-house movements, ensuring precision and reliability.

Rolex Datejust in Hip-Hop Culture

The Rolex Datejust has transcended its function as a timepiece to become a cultural icon in the hip-hop community. Its presence in the rap scene can be traced back to the 1980s, where artists like Run-D.M.C. began flaunting luxury watches as symbols of success. Today, artists such as Jay-Z, Drake, and Future are often seen sporting the Datejust, solidifying its status as a must-have accessory.

Iced-Out Datejust Variations

Iced-out Datejust watches have gained immense popularity in recent years, especially within the hip-hop community. These variations often feature diamond-encrusted bezels, dials, and bracelets that create a flashy, luxurious look. Artists customize these watches to reflect their individual styles and status, making them more than just a timepiece but a canvas for personal expression.
